Uterine fibroids refer to benign tumors that occur in the smooth muscle tissue of the uterus. They are more common in women between 30 and 50 years old. They are often divided into subserosal uterine fibroids, intramural uterine fibroids, cervical fibroids, etc. So how do you diagnose whether you have uterine fibroids? Let's ask experts to talk about the key points of diagnosing uterine fibroids . The main points for the diagnosis of uterine fibroids are: 1. Shortened menstrual cycle, prolonged menstrual period, increased menstrual flow, irregular vaginal bleeding, secondary anemia, and even a solid mass can be percussed in the lower abdomen, and compression symptoms occur, such as frequent urination, urgency, urination disorder, constipation, and constipation. Some patients suffer from infertility or multiple spontaneous abortions due to fibroids. If the fibroids undergo red degeneration, acute abdominal pain, fever and other symptoms may occur. 2. Gynecological examination: An enlarged uterus or a uniformly enlarged uterus, or irregular bulges and hardness can be palpated. Large cervical fibroids can cause cervical deformation. When a pedunculated submucosal fibroid is outside the cervical os, a pedunculated mass can be palpated in the vagina. 3. B-ultrasound can help to clarify the diagnosis of uterine fibroids and provide information on size, number and location. 4. Laparoscopy, hysteroscopy, and diagnostic curettage are helpful in the diagnosis and differential diagnosis of uterine fibroids.
